Resultados da pesquisa a pedido "inheritance"

9 a resposta

Impedir herança de classe em C ++

Recentemente, um amigo meu me perguntou como impedir a herança de classes em C ++. Ele queria que a compilação falhasse. Eu estava pensando sobre isso e encontrei 3 respostas. Não tenho certeza qual é o melhor. 1) Construtor (es) Privado ...

2 a resposta

Substituindo um método abstrato por um método virtual

Estou tentando substituir um método abstrato em uma classe abstrata por um método virtual em uma classe filho. Eu (presumido até agora?) Entendo a diferença entre métodos abstratos e virtuais. Obviamente eu não sou capaz de fazer isso, mas minha ...

8 a resposta

Por que não consigo criar um construtor abstrato em uma classe C # abstrata?

Estou criando uma classe abstrata. Eu quero que cada uma das minhas classes derivadas seja forçada a implementar uma assinatura específica do construtor. Como tal, fiz o que teria feito se quisesse forçá-los a implementar um método, fiz um ...

11 a resposta

Boas razões para proibir a herança em Java?

Quais são as boas razões para proibir a herança em Java, por exemplo, usando classes finais ou classes usando um único construtor privado sem parâmetros? Quais são as boas razões para tornar um método final?

3 a resposta

O tipo de embalagem 'pom' é necessário quando não se usa agregação de projeto (multimódulo)?

Eu quero herdar as dependências de um (pai)pom.xml em um projeto filho no Maven 2.2.1; ou seja, use a herança do projeto. Parece que é necessário alterar o tipo de embalagem padrão dejar parapom nesse caso. No entanto, nãoa documentação do ...

2 a resposta

Qual é o uso de métodos de classe de objeto herdados na interface funcional, por exemplo, toString, é igual a

Eu encontrei o seguinte código, O que é uso dos métodos herdados equals () e toString (). @FunctionalInterface public interface FunInterface<T> { // An abstract method declared in the functional interface int test(T o1, T o2); // Re-declaration ...

5 a resposta

Modelos do Django - posso definir uma variável para ser usada em um modelo pai?

Eu tenho um modelo pai que contém um menu de navegação genérico. Eu quero poder adicionarclass="selected" para a opção de menu apropriada. Quero poder definir uma variável em um modelo filho, por exemplo: {% set menu = "products" %}e ...

6 a resposta

Tornando classes filho como não serializáveis em java

Eu tenho uma classe que implementa Serializable. Agora eu estendo essa classe e quero que essa classe estendida não seja serializável. Então, como fazê-lo? Por exemplo. eu tenho class A implements Serializable.e eu tenho class B extends A.Mas ...

3 a resposta

C ++ POD estrutura herança? Existem garantias sobre o layout da memória de membros derivados

Digamos, eu tenho umstruct RGB e eu quero criarstruct RGBA, que herdaRGB: struct RGB { unsigned char r; unsigned char g; unsigned char b; }; struct RGBA: RGB { unsigned char a; };Ambos serão usados para ler dados de imagem não compactados: RGBA ...

9 a resposta

Genéricos C # - Como faço para retornar um tipo específico?

Talvez eu esteja fazendo tudo errado. Eu tenho um monte de classes que derivam da classe "Model", uma classe base com um monte de propriedades e métodos comuns. Eu quero que todos eles implementem um conjunto de funcionalidades: public abstract ...